Summary: The Senior NIST Remediation Consultant will lead the delivery and governance of a NIST remediation programme for a major UK health insurance provider. This role involves overseeing remediation activities, engaging with senior stakeholders, and managing a small team of analysts. The consultant will ensure alignment with NIST requirements and provide executive-level reporting on progress and risks. The position is remote with occasional travel to London and is outside IR35.
Key Responsibilities:
- Lead and govern the NIST remediation programme across multiple business units
- Oversee remediation tracking, progress reporting, and risk management activities
- Engage senior stakeholders across Cyber Security, Risk, and the business to drive remediation outcomes
- Ensure remediation activities align with NIST requirements and target maturity objectives
- Provide executive-level reporting on progress, risks, dependencies, and blockers
- Lead and quality assure internal assessment and evidence validation activities
- Manage and mentor a small team of analysts supporting programme delivery
Key Skills:
- Strong NIST Cybersecurity Framework expertise
- Experience leading cyber security, risk, or controls remediation programmes
- Excellent stakeholder management and executive reporting capability
- Experience operating within governance, risk, and compliance (GRC) environments
- Ability to coordinate multiple workstreams and drive delivery across complex organisations
